Output 99dba84d2c5752835541e1ba0017d7dfd4050bf383fa88b3a14672f0a5d21f1b:101

value
250785
script pubkey
OP_0 OP_PUSHBYTES_20 86bc592fdc3520b25d1ec450aa92ae31f5a184d2
address
bc1qs679jt7ux5styhg7c3g24y4wx866rpxjgkjq0l
transaction
99dba84d2c5752835541e1ba0017d7dfd4050bf383fa88b3a14672f0a5d21f1b
spent
true